导读 在Java开发中,SpringMVC是一个非常流行的Web框架,它通过注解简化了开发流程。首先,不得不提的是`@Controller` 📌,它是定义控制器类的...
在Java开发中,SpringMVC是一个非常流行的Web框架,它通过注解简化了开发流程。首先,不得不提的是`@Controller` 📌,它是定义控制器类的关键注解,用于处理HTTP请求。紧接着是`@RequestMapping` 🔗,这个注解可以绑定URL路径到方法上,让开发者轻松实现请求映射。
再来看看数据绑定相关的注解,比如`@RequestParam` 📝 和 `@PathVariable` 🔑,前者用于获取查询参数,后者则用来提取URL中的动态部分。对于模型数据传递,`@ModelAttribute` 📊 是不可或缺的,它可以将请求参数绑定到对象上,方便后续操作。
最后别忘了异常处理的`@ExceptionHandler` ⚠️,它能统一管理异常,提升代码健壮性。掌握这些常用注解,能让你在SpringMVC开发中游刃有余!🚀